Transaction d3f38ed915aa14058d58403be40c33304874bd0d204a97c9987d4cd8a220b2e1
1 Input
1 Output
-
d3f38ed915aa14058d58403be40c33304874bd0d204a97c9987d4cd8a220b2e1:0
- value
- 57370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89ba40d8aed39015b4a66d68fa63cdc8a3d93afd OP_EQUAL
- address
- 3EFFcvxXntKtMY72oCDe4KD7W1SLncrFeG